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Rothwell Park East Disc Golf Course (Moberly, MO)
Rothwell Park East Disc Golf Course is located on the eastern side of Moberly, Missouri, a city known for its community spirit and accessible outdoor recreation. Situated within the larger Rothwell Park, the course benefits from a central yet natural setting, offering a peaceful environment for play. The park itself is a well-established local hub, providing a variety of amenities and recreational opportunities. Moberly is easily accessible via U.S. Highway 63, which serves as a primary north-south artery connecting it to Columbia and Jefferson City to the south, and Macon to the north. State Route 24 also runs through the city, providing east-west access. For those traveling by air, Columbia Regional Airport (COU) is the closest significant airport, located approximately 40 miles south of Moberly. Driving times from Columbia are typically around 45 minutes to an hour, depending on traffic. Public transportation options within Moberly are limited, making a personal vehicle or rideshare services the most practical choices for reaching the park and navigating the area. It's advisable to plan your arrival at Rothwell Park, especially during peak hours or organized events, to allow ample time to find parking and access the disc golf course without feeling rushed. Utilizing GPS for the specific park entrance on Holman Road is recommended to ensure a smooth approach.

Weather & Seasons at Rothwell Park East Disc Golf Course
- Winter: Winter in Moberly is characterized by cold temperatures, with average highs in the 40s and lows often below freezing. Snowfall is common, which can cover the disc golf course, making play challenging or impossible. Visitors should pack heavy layers, including thermal wear, waterproof outerwear, hats, and gloves to stay warm during any outdoor activities.
- Spring & early summer: Spring brings milder weather with temperatures gradually warming from the 50s into the 70s. This season is excellent for disc golf, but be prepared for occasional rain showers that can make the course damp and muddy. Lightweight, water-resistant jackets and comfortable, closed-toe shoes are recommended. Early summer continues this pleasant trend before the peak heat arrives.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er in Moberly typically features hot and humid conditions, with daily highs frequently reaching the 80s and 90s. Playing disc golf during these months requires careful planning; early morning or late afternoon rounds are best. Sunscreen, hats, sunglasses, and a constant supply of water are essential to prevent heat-related issues.
- Fall season: Fall offers some of the most pleasant weather for outdoor activities, with temperatures cooling into the 50s and 60s. The park's foliage may provide beautiful scenery. Layers are still advisable, as mornings can be cool and afternoons warm. It's a prime time for comfortable disc golf before the winter chill sets in.
- Rain & snow: Rain is possible in any season, with spring and fall seeing a higher likelihood of wet conditions that can affect the disc golf course. Snow is generally confined to winter months. Visitors should always check the forecast before their trip and pack accordingly, with waterproof gear and footwear being useful across different seasons, especially for managing potential mud or dampness on the course.
